A Bookshop Summer by Stephanie Butland
An intriguing, heartwarming novel about four strangers brought together in a York bookshop—and the unexpected ways books can change a life.
When the Lost for Words bookshop hosts an event for a new reading project, four strangers walk through its doors—and leave with their lives quietly transformed.
Trixie loves her job at Lost for Words and finally feels calm and settled—until a phone call from her ex threatens to unravel everything.
Cherry only attends because she desperately needs a break. Caring for her grandmother alone has left her exhausted and isolated, and she’s still hoping her long-lost sister might one day come home.
Rhiannon and Guy instantly connect at the bookshop, and Guy seems wonderfully at ease with Rhiannon’s baby. It feels like the beginning of something special—if only Rhiannon weren’t hiding a life-changing secret.
As the group grows closer through their shared love of books, each of them begins to see new possibilities for the future—and the courage to turn the page.
